Mischa Steiner

CEO at Awesense

Mischa Steiner has a diverse work experience spanning from 2003 to the present. In 2003, Mischa began working at ECO Fuel Systems Inc. as an Electronics Engineer, where they stayed until 2005. In 2006, they worked at Newpoint Thermal (Formerly GTS Energy) as an Electrical Engineer for a few months. From 2007 to 2008, Mischa worked at the Okanagan Research & Innovation Centre (ORIC) as a Hardware/Firmware Engineer. In 2008, they joined an Interim Stealth Mode company as an R&D Engineer until 2009. In 2010, Mischa became the CEO of Awesense, Inc., a company focused on bringing grid modernization solutions to the energy industry. Since 2017, Mischa has held various positions, including Member of the Board at PROXXI Industrial Wearables Inc., Member of the Advisory Board at Grid Forward, and Member of the Board at the Vancouver Economic Commission.

Mischa Steiner earned a Bachelor of Engineering degree in Electrical Engineering from the University of Victoria between 2005 and 2007. Mischa also obtained an Electrical Engineering Tech. Diploma in Telecommunications from the British Columbia Institute of Technology. Additionally, Mischa has studied Mathematics at Simon Fraser University. In 2016, Mischa obtained a certification in Machine Learning from the Coursera Course Certificates.
